DreamCloud vs Nectar vs Purple: Key Differences

When comparing DreamCloud vs Nectar vs Purple, it’s crucial to understand their unique mattress types, construction, and materials. Each brand offers distinct features that cater to different sleep preferences. Let’s break down these key differences.

Mattress Types

DreamCloud is a hybrid mattress, combining foam and coils to deliver both comfort and support. This blend creates a balanced feel that many sleepers find ideal for various sleep positions.

Nectar is an all-foam mattress, primarily using memory foam to provide contouring and pressure relief. This type is great for those who love the classic hug of memory foam.

Purple stands out with its hyper-elastic polymer grid technology. This unique material offers a bouncier and more responsive feel compared to traditional memory foam or hybrid mattresses. It’s especially beneficial for hot sleepers due to its excellent airflow.

Construction and Materials

The construction and materials used in these mattresses significantly impact their performance and feel. Here’s a closer look at each:

DreamCloud:

  • Cover: Features a luxurious cashmere blend that is soft and breathable.
  • Comfort Layers: Includes gel memory foam for pressure relief and a quilted foam and cashmere top for added plushness.
  • Support Layer: Uses an innerspring coil system that provides targeted support and reduces motion transfer.
  • Base Layer: High-density supportive foam improves durability and provides a solid foundation.

Nectar:

  • Cover: Made of a polyester and nylon-quilted blend, this cover is breathable and promotes airflow.
  • Comfort Layer: Contains 2 inches of gel memory foam that offers deep sinkage and body contouring, ideal for side sleepers.
  • Transition Layer: Features soft conventional foam that eases the sleeper into the firmer base.
  • Foundation Layer: High-density poly foam provides stability and shape to the mattress.

Purple:

  • Cover: Super-stretchy to allow the GelFlex Grid to flex and move.
  • Comfort Layer: The star of the show is the 2 inches of Purple’s Hyper-Elastic Polymer grid, which adapts to your body and provides a unique feel.
  • Support Layers: Includes two layers of foam beneath the grid for support and durability.
  • Edge Support: Foam rails around the perimeter bolster the edges and provide a stable surface.

The DreamCloud mattress, with its hybrid design, offers a combination of bounce and contouring, making it suitable for a wide range of sleepers. The Nectar mattress, with its memory foam layers, is perfect for those who prefer a softer, more enveloping feel. Meanwhile, the Purple mattress, with its innovative grid technology, provides a cooler and more responsive sleep experience.

Each of these mattresses has its own strengths and caters to different sleep needs and preferences. Understanding these differences can help you decide which mattress is the best fit for you.

Performance Factors

Motion Isolation

When it comes to motion isolation, both the Nectar and Purple mattresses perform exceptionally well. Nectar uses memory foam, which excels at absorbing and minimizing movement. This means if your partner tosses and turns, you’re less likely to feel it. In fact, Nectar scored 4.5 out of 5 in motion isolation tests.

Purple also scores high in this area, thanks to its GelFlex® Grid technology. The grid structure absorbs and distributes pressure, preventing movement from transferring across the mattress surface. This was confirmed through tests where a wine glass placed on the mattress showed minimal sloshing, even with significant movement. Both mattresses are ideal for couples who want to minimize partner disturbance.

DreamCloud, on the other hand, features individually wrapped coils that also help in minimizing motion transfer. However, user reviews are mixed. While many praise its motion isolation, some report feeling their partner’s movements more than they expected.

Edge Support

Edge support is crucial for people who like to sit or sleep near the edge of the bed. Unfortunately, both Nectar and Purple were found lacking in this area. When sitting on the edge, there was noticeable sinkage, which can make getting in and out of bed a bit challenging.

DreamCloud performs slightly better due to its reinforced perimeter coils, providing more stability when you sit or lie near the edge. However, it still doesn’t match the edge support offered by mattresses with steel coils or reinforced edges.

Purple Restore models have some of the best edge support among Purple mattresses, scoring up to 10 in edge support tests. This makes them a better choice if edge stability is a priority for you.

Temperature Regulation

Temperature regulation is essential for a comfortable night’s sleep, especially if you tend to sleep hot.

Nectar employs cooling gel-infused memory foam and a breathable cover to help dissipate heat. In tests, it heated up by 5.2 degrees Fahrenheit after five minutes, indicating good cooling capabilities.

Purple mattresses, however, outshine Nectar in this category. The unique grid construction allows for excellent airflow, making it a top choice for hot sleepers. In the same test, Purple heated up by only 4.8 degrees Fahrenheit, showing its superior ability to stay cool.

DreamCloud also performs well in cooling, thanks to its innerspring coils that promote airflow. User reviews often highlight its ability to stay cool throughout the night, making it a solid choice for those who sleep hot.

Suitability for Different Sleepers

When choosing a mattress, it’s important to consider your sleeping position. Your mattress should offer the right balance of support and comfort to promote healthy spinal alignment and relieve pressure points. Let’s break down how DreamCloud, Nectar, and Purple perform for different types of sleepers.

Side Sleepers

Side sleepers need a mattress that provides excellent pressure relief, especially for the shoulders and hips. The goal is to keep the spine aligned while cushioning these areas.

  • Nectar: With its medium-firm feel and deep sinkage, the Nectar mattress excels in pressure relief, making it a top choice for side sleepers. The memory foam contours to your body, providing the necessary support and comfort. According to Sleepopolis, the Nectar mattress is particularly effective in alleviating shoulder pain, thanks to its pressure-relieving memory foams.

  • DreamCloud: Side sleepers may find the DreamCloud mattress less comfortable. The hybrid construction provides good support but may feel too firm, leading to pressure buildup around the shoulders and hips. This could result in discomfort, especially for lighter individuals.

  • Purple: The Purple mattress offers a unique feel with its hyper-elastic polymer grid. It provides good pressure relief and keeps the spine aligned. However, it may not be as soft as some side sleepers prefer. The grid technology is excellent at distributing weight evenly, which can help relieve pressure points.

Back Sleepers

Back sleepers need a mattress that supports the natural curve of the spine. It’s crucial to have a mattress that offers both lumbar support and firmness to prevent the lower back from sinking too much.

  • Nectar: The Nectar mattress is a great option for back sleepers. Its medium-firm feel provides a balance of contouring and support, ensuring proper spinal alignment. The targeted lumbar support helps in distributing weight evenly, reducing back pain.

  • DreamCloud: DreamCloud is also a solid choice for back sleepers, especially those who prefer a firmer mattress. The combination of memory foam and innerspring coils offers ample lumbar support and keeps the spine in a healthy position. According to Forbes, the DreamCloud mattress is ideal for back sleepers who need a bit of extra support.

  • Purple: The Purple mattress is suitable for back sleepers due to its medium-firm feel and excellent spinal alignment properties. The grid layer adapts to the body’s shape, offering support where needed while keeping the spine straight.

Stomach Sleepers

Stomach sleepers require a firmer mattress to prevent the hips from sinking too far, which can lead to spinal misalignment and discomfort.

  • Nectar: The Nectar mattress may be too soft for stomach sleepers. The memory foam allows too much sinkage, especially around the hips, which can lead to poor spinal alignment and discomfort over time.

  • DreamCloud: DreamCloud is a better option for stomach sleepers, particularly those who are lightweight. The firmer feel and strong support from the innerspring coils help keep the hips liftd, promoting a healthy spine alignment.

  • Purple: The Purple mattress offers moderate support for stomach sleepers. The grid technology helps in distributing weight, but it may not provide the firm support needed to keep the hips from sinking too much, especially for heavier individuals.

Pricing and Value

DreamCloud Pricing

DreamCloud mattresses are known for being more affordable compared to Purple. For a queen-sized mattress, DreamCloud’s average cost is around $1,099. DreamCloud offers three models: the standard DreamCloud, DreamCloud Premier, and DreamCloud Premier Rest, with prices varying slightly among them. The DreamCloud Premier is a bit pricier but adds extra comfort layers.

DreamCloud often runs sales and discounts, making these mattresses even more budget-friendly. For example, during major holidays like Black Friday or Memorial Day, you can often find significant price cuts. This makes DreamCloud an excellent option if you’re looking for a quality hybrid mattress without breaking the bank.

Nectar Pricing

Nectar mattresses are also positioned as an affordable option, with a queen-sized mattress typically priced around $695. Nectar focuses on providing value for money with features like a 365-night trial and a lifetime warranty. This makes it a strong contender for those on a budget.

Nectar frequently offers sales and promotions, especially around major shopping events. This can further reduce the cost, making it an even more attractive option for budget-conscious shoppers. These promotions often include additional perks like free pillows or mattress protectors.

Purple Pricing

Purple mattresses are generally more expensive, with a queen-sized mattress averaging about $2,079. Purple offers a range of models, including the original Purple, Purple Flex, and Purple Restore series. These mattresses are known for their unique Hyper-Elastic Polymer grid, which provides excellent support and cooling but comes at a higher cost.

Despite the premium pricing, Purple does offer value through its innovative design and performance. They also run occasional sales and discounts, which can make these high-end mattresses more accessible. However, even with discounts, Purple mattresses remain on the pricier side compared to DreamCloud and Nectar.

Cost Comparison and Value for Money

When comparing DreamCloud vs Nectar vs Purple, it’s clear that DreamCloud and Nectar are more budget-friendly options. DreamCloud offers a balance of affordability and luxury with their hybrid models, while Nectar provides excellent value with its all-foam construction and extensive trial period.

Purple, on the other hand, justifies its higher price with advanced materials and superior performance in areas like cooling and support. If budget isn’t a major concern and you’re looking for cutting-edge mattress technology, Purple might be worth the investment.

For those prioritizing affordability, DreamCloud and Nectar provide excellent value without compromising on quality. DreamCloud’s hybrid design offers a luxurious feel at a reasonable price, while Nectar‘s all-foam construction provides comfort and support at an even lower cost.

In summary, your choice between DreamCloud, Nectar, and Purple will largely depend on your budget and specific needs. DreamCloud and Nectar are great for those seeking affordability and value, while Purple is ideal for those willing to invest in premium mattress technology.

Company Policies and Customer Service

When choosing a mattress, it’s important to consider the company policies and customer service. Here’s a detailed comparison of DreamCloud, Nectar, and Purple.

DreamCloud Policies

Warranty: DreamCloud offers a lifetime warranty. This means you are covered for as long as you own the mattress. The warranty covers any defects in materials and workmanship.

Trial Period: DreamCloud provides a 365-night trial. This gives you a full year to decide if the mattress is right for you. If you’re not satisfied, you can return it for a full refund.

Return Policy: DreamCloud offers free returns within the trial period. The return process is hassle-free, and they will even pick up the mattress from your home at no extra cost.

Nectar Policies

Warranty: Nectar also offers a lifetime warranty. Similar to DreamCloud, this covers defects in materials and workmanship for as long as you own the mattress.

Trial Period: Nectar provides an industry-leading 365-night trial. This generous trial period allows you to test the mattress for an entire year. If it’s not a good fit, you can return it.

Return Policy: Nectar offers free returns. Like DreamCloud, they will handle the pickup and return process without any additional charges.

Purple Policies

Warranty: Purple offers a 10-year warranty. This is shorter than the lifetime warranties provided by DreamCloud and Nectar but still covers defects in materials and workmanship for a decade.

Trial Period: Purple provides a 100-night trial. While this is shorter than the 365-night trials from DreamCloud and Nectar, it still gives you over three months to make a decision.

Return Policy: Purple offers free returns. They have a 21-day break-in period before you can initiate a return, but after that, the return process is straightforward and free of charge.

In summary, both DreamCloud and Nectar offer more extensive warranties and trial periods compared to Purple. However, all three companies provide free returns, ensuring a risk-free purchase.

Frequently Asked Questions about DreamCloud, Nectar, and Purple

Are DreamCloud and Nectar the same thing?

No, DreamCloud and Nectar are not the same thing, but they do share a common parent company, Resident. This means they benefit from similar quality standards and customer policies, but they cater to different sleep preferences.

  • DreamCloud is a hybrid mattress combining memory foam and coils, offering a firm and supportive feel.
  • Nectar is an all-foam mattress known for its medium-firm feel and excellent contouring.

Despite their differences, both brands provide extensive warranties and trial periods, making them reliable choices for a variety of sleepers.

Is a Purple mattress good for an overweight person?

Yes, a Purple mattress can be a good option for overweight individuals, thanks to its unique GelFlex Grid technology. This grid provides excellent support and pressure relief, which is crucial for heavier sleepers.

  • The GelFlex Grid adapts to your body shape while maintaining support, reducing the risk of sinking too deeply.
  • Purple Hybrid models offer additional support with pocketed coils, making them even more suitable for plus-size sleepers.

However, it’s always a good idea to try the mattress during the trial period to ensure it meets your specific needs.

What mattress is equivalent to a Purple?

If you’re looking for an alternative to a Purple mattress, the Nolah Original Hybrid is a strong contender. Both mattresses offer unique features that cater to similar needs:

  • Nolah Original Hybrid combines memory foam and coils, providing a balanced mix of support and comfort.
  • It offers a medium firmness level, similar to Purple, making it versatile for various sleep positions.

While the Nolah doesn’t have the exact GelFlex Grid technology, it still provides excellent pressure relief and support, making it a worthy alternative.
